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S)
An uninterruptible power supply (UPS) is a highly reliable and high-performance power supply necessary for computers, communication systems and occasions that require uninterrupted supply. The AC mains input is converted into DC through the rectifier, part of the energy is charged to the battery pack, and the other part of the energy is transformed into AC through the inverter, and sent to the load through the transfer switch. At this stage, power modules can be roughly divided into two types: bare board and potting. The bare board can be based on intuitive methods, such as the layout of electronic components is reasonable, neat, generous, neat, and the solder joints are bright and straight. For encapsulated modules, it is not possible to see the internal conditions, but since the internal conditions are not exposed, it is much better in terms of safety and performance metrics. The soldering process can include hand soldering and wave soldering. The quality of the wave soldering process of mechanized production is better than that of manual soldering.
